CRIO 9082 Can't recognize the chassis CAN module "c9862" automatically in veristand.

Hi,

 

now i am using CRIO 9082 for RT testing (vehicle simulator in hard Real TIme)

but, while developing the platform, chassis CAN module C9862 can not be worked.

(Ni-veristand hardware discovery)

 

Reading a manual "Getting started FPGA",

I try to make C9862 recognize in veristand.

 

following these steps...

[http://www.ni.com/tutorial/14706/en/]

1. make lab view project not veristand

2. make target and c-module manually.

3. make vi file and try to compile

 

However, it is needed Xilinx compilation tool to compile,

but, this tool box is supported only under OS 'windows 7..'

( my PC is operated in windows 10)

 

How can i make C9862 chassis CAN module recognize in veristand..?

Is there a solution?

how can i solve it?

As of VeriStand 2015 it should not be necessary to use an additional bitfile with the NI 986x XNET modules in most cases. 

 

Do I Need to Compile a Blank Bitfile for NI-XNET in VeriStand?

 

You only need to use a bitfile if you are using other C series modules in FPGA mode. If you are only using other modules in Scan Mode then you should leave the bitfile path field empty. 

 

The Scan Engine & EtherCAT Custom Device will not provide 986x XNET module functionality though they can be used together.

Andy, the OP is using a 9082 so I'm afraid he will need a bitfile whatsoever.

You may contact your local support team with information about the module position in the chassis so they can generate a bitfile for you in case you only need a bitfile for CAN operation.
